Aluminium composite panel for high building project

Aluminum Composite Panels (ACPs) are commonly used in high-rise building projects due to their lightweight nature, durability, and aesthetic appeal. ACPs consist of two aluminum sheets bonded to a non-aluminum core, usually made of polyethylene or a fire-resistant material. Here are some considerations when using aluminum composite panels for high-rise building projects:

Lightweight Construction: ACPs are lightweight compared to other cladding materials, reducing the overall load on the building structure. This is particularly important in high-rise construction where minimizing weight is crucial.

Durability: ACPs are known for their durability and resistance to weathering. They are resistant to corrosion and can withstand harsh environmental conditions, making them suitable for long-term use in high-rise buildings.

Aesthetic Appeal: Aluminum composite panels offer a sleek and modern appearance, and they come in a variety of colors and finishes. Architects often use ACPs to achieve a contemporary look for high-rise structures.

Ease of Installation: ACPs are relatively easy to install, which can contribute to faster construction timelines. However, it's important to ensure that installation is carried out by experienced professionals to maintain the integrity of the panels.

Fire Resistance: Fire safety is a critical concern in high-rise buildings. While the core material of ACPs is typically made of fire-resistant materials, it's important to ensure that the panels meet local building codes and fire safety regulations.

Thermal Insulation: ACPs may provide some degree of thermal insulation. However, additional insulation materials may be required depending on the specific energy efficiency requirements of the building.

Maintenance: ACPs generally require minimal maintenance. Regular cleaning is usually sufficient to keep them looking good. However, the cleaning process should not compromise the integrity of the panels.

Quality Standards: Ensure that the ACPs used in your project comply with relevant quality standards and certifications. This includes checking for compliance with local building codes, fire safety regulations, and industry standards.

Cost Considerations: While ACPs can be cost-effective, it's important to consider the overall project budget, including installation costs, maintenance, and any additional features or treatments.

Supplier Reputation: Choose a reputable supplier with a track record of delivering high-quality ACPs. Verify their credentials, and if possible, inspect samples or previous projects that used their materials.

Before finalizing the use of aluminum composite panels in your high-rise building project, it's advisable to consult with architects, engineers, and other relevant professionals to ensure that the chosen materials meet the specific requirements and safety standards of the project.
